Archaeology of the Loom: Deconstructing the Japanese Compound Weave

The artifact under examination—a fragment of Edo-period rinzu (a figured silk satin) or, in more complex iterations, a kara-ori (Chinese-style compound weave)—represents a pivotal moment in textile archaeology. Isolated from its original kimono context, the piece reveals a structural intelligence that transcends its geographic and temporal origins. For the 2026 couture silhouette, this compound weave is not merely a surface treatment; it is a load-bearing architectural system. The double or triple layers of interlaced silk threads—where warp and weft are not simply perpendicular but engage in a dialogue of binding and floating—create a fabric with inherent memory. This memory, the cloth’s capacity to hold a three-dimensional fold or a sharp, sculptural pleat without the aid of interlinings, is the primary vector of influence for our forthcoming haute couture line.

Classical Japanese aesthetics, particularly the wabi-sabi principle of imperfect beauty, are often misread by Western houses as a preference for asymmetry. However, a technical deconstruction of this compound weave demonstrates the opposite: a rigorous, almost mathematical symmetry of internal structure that permits an external fluidity. The satin ground—typically a five-end or eight-end satin—provides a lustrous, uninterrupted surface that catches light with the calm of still water. The pattern weft, often in a contrasting filament of raw silk or gilt thread, floats across this ground, creating a raised, tactile topography. This is not a print; it is a relief. The 2026 silhouette must therefore respect this relief, avoiding the flat, two-dimensional cutting that dominates contemporary ready-to-wear. Instead, we propose a return to the bias-cut and the gored panel, but with a radical twist: the seams are placed not to follow the body’s curves, but to intersect the weave’s floating threads at precise 45-degree angles, thereby activating the cloth’s latent tension.

From Flat Textile to Volumetric Architecture

The historical Japanese garment, the kimono, is constructed from straight, unshaped panels. Its elegance derives not from tailoring but from the drape and the fold—the way the fabric falls around the body, creating a moving architecture. The compound weave, with its dual-layer structure, offers a unique opportunity to translate this philosophy into 2026’s high-end silhouettes. We are moving away from the deconstructed, slouchy forms of the past decade toward a new structured fluidity. This is achieved by exploiting the differential shrinkage and tensile strength of the compound weave. When a silk compound is cut on the straight grain, it behaves with a certain rigidity; when cut on the cross-grain, it yields a liquid, almost gelatinous movement. The 2026 silhouette will harness both properties within a single garment.

Consider, for instance, a cocoon coat engineered from a kara-ori panel. The body of the coat is cut on the straight grain, allowing the satin ground to fall in clean, vertical columns. The sleeves, however, are cut on the bias, so the floating pattern wefts—perhaps in a deep, oxidized indigo or a muted persimmon—now stretch and compress, creating a moiré effect that shifts with every gesture. This is not a stylistic flourish; it is a tectonic manipulation. The garment no longer merely covers the body; it dialogues with the wearer’s kinetic energy. The classical elegance of the kimono’s hidden body—the notion that the fabric is the protagonist and the body a mere scaffold—is inverted. In 2026, the body becomes the loom, and the compound weave becomes the woven garment of action.

Translating Historical Craft into Future Silhouettes

The translation from a 17th-century Japanese obi fragment to a 2026 Parisian couture gown requires a methodological framework that I term aesthetic archaeology. This is not a pastiche of motifs—no cranes, no cherry blossoms, no overt Japonisme. Instead, we extract the generative principles: the logic of the weave, the rhythm of the floats, the balance between matte and lustrous surfaces. The resulting silhouettes are abstract, yet they carry the genetic code of the original artifact.

One key silhouette for the spring/summer 2026 collection is the “Kasane” gown, named after the Japanese concept of layering. This gown is constructed from a single, continuous length of compound weave, approximately 12 meters, folded and manipulated without a single seam at the shoulder or waist. The internal floating wefts are programmed—via a bespoke digital Jacquard file—to cluster more densely at the hip and bust, creating an organic, built-in corsetry effect. This is structural engineering at the fiber level. The gown does not require a separate bodice; the weave itself becomes the boning. When the wearer moves, the denser weft zones resist compression, while the looser satin areas flow freely, creating a silhouette that is simultaneously rigid and ethereal—a paradox that defines the 2026 haute couture aesthetic.

Another critical piece is the “Oku” jacket, a short, boxy bolero that references the kimono’s okumi (front overlap panel). However, the jacket is cut with a radical negative ease, relying on the compound weave’s four-way stretch—a property inherent to its interlaced structure—to mold to the torso. The sleeves are set in with a sous-pied (underarm gusset) that is woven, not sewn, into the main body, creating a seamless, fluid line from shoulder to wrist. This is a direct technical descendant of the sode-guchi (sleeve opening) of the kosode, but reimagined for a contemporary, body-conscious clientele. The jacket’s edge is finished with a raw, hand-frayed fringe that exposes the internal warp threads, revealing the garment’s construction as a deliberate aesthetic statement—a nod to the Japanese concept of mottai-nai (wastefulness is shameful), where every thread is honored, even in its unraveling.
